1、dbms管理的是什么的数据
DBMS(数据库管理系统)是一种用于管理和组织数据的软件工具。它的主要目标是提供一种有效的方式来存储、检索、更新和管理数据。
DBMS管理的是各种数据。它可以管理结构化数据,也就是以表格形式存储的数据。这些数据通常使用关系模型进行组织,例如在关系数据库中使用的表格和列的形式。DBMS可以根据用户的需要创建、更新和删除这些表格,并能够执行各种复杂的查询来检索数据。对于结构化数据,DBMS还可以提供事务管理和数据完整性等功能,确保数据的安全性和一致性。
DBMS也可以管理非结构化数据,例如文档、图片、音频和视频等。这些数据通常以文件的形式存储,DBMS可以提供对这些文件的管理、存储和检索功能。在处理非结构化数据时,DBMS需要支持专门的数据类型和查询语言,以便用户可以方便地处理和管理这些数据。
此外,DBMS还可以管理半结构化数据。半结构化数据是介于结构化数据和非结构化数据之间的一种数据类型,它不符合传统的严格模式,但具有一些结构特征。例如,XML(可扩展标记语言)就是一种常见的半结构化数据格式。DBMS可以提供对半结构化数据的存储、索引和查询功能,使用户可以有效地处理这些数据。
综上所述,DBMS管理的是各种类型的数据,包括结构化数据、非结构化数据和半结构化数据。通过提供更高效的数据管理和操作功能,DBMS使得用户可以更好地利用数据,从中获取有价值的信息和洞察力。这使得DBMS成为当今数据管理领域中不可或缺的工具。
2、DB、DBS、DBMS之间的关系是什么
DB、DBS、DBMS之间的关系是什么
在计算机科学领域中,数据库(Database,简称DB)是一个组织数据的集合,它能够被组织和访问,并通过特定的数据管理系统进行管理。DB是指数据的集合,它可以用来存储和组织各种类型的信息,如文本、图像、音频和视频等。
DBS(Database System,数据库系统)是指由硬件、软件和数据组成的数据库管理系统的集合。它是一个用于处理和管理数据库的全面解决方案,提供了创建、访问、更新和删除数据的工具和机制。DBS能够提供数据安全、数据完整性和数据一致性等功能,使用户能够高效地管理和利用数据库中的信息。
DBMS(Database Management System,数据库管理系统)是DBS的核心组成部分,它是一个软件系统,用于管理和操作数据库。DBMS提供了一系列接口和功能,使用户能够定义、创建、修改和查询数据库,同时保证数据库的安全和一致性。DBMS负责处理数据的存储、检索和管理,可以实现对数据的有效组织,以及对数据的持久性存储和访问。
从关系上看,DB是数据的集合,是DBS的基本组成部分。DBS包括了DB以及管理数据库所需的硬件和软件系统。而DBMS是DBS的关键组成部分,负责实现数据库的管理和操作功能。
总而言之,DB、DBS和DBMS之间的关系是:DB是数据的集合,DBS是由DB、硬件和软件系统组成的数据库管理系统的集合,而DBMS是DBS的核心组成部分,用于管理和操作数据库。它们之间相互依存,共同构成了一个完整的数据库解决方案。
3、DBMS是一种什么软件
DBMS(Database Management System)是一种数据库管理系统的软件。它是用于管理和组织数据的软件工具,可以帮助用户存储、访问和处理数据。
DBMS的主要功能包括数据存储、数据检索、数据修改、数据安全性和数据一致性控制等。它允许用户在数据库中创建和管理各种数据对象,如表、视图、索引等。用户可以使用结构化查询语言(SQL)来查询和更新数据库中的数据。DBMS还提供了事务管理、并发控制和备份恢复等高级功能,确保数据的安全和一致性。
DBMS的设立解决了传统文件系统的一些问题,如数据冗余、数据孤立和数据不一致。它通过建立数据模型和数据关系,实现数据的集中管理和共享。用户可以通过访问控制机制来保护敏感数据,同时对数据进行备份和恢复操作,保证数据的可靠性和持久性。
DBMS的应用范围非常广泛。它广泛应用于各个行业和领域,如金融、教育、医疗、政府机构等。在商业领域,DBMS被用于存储和管理企业的各种数据,如客户信息、财务数据和销售数据等。在科学研究领域,DBMS被用于管理实验数据和研究结果。在社交媒体领域,DBMS被用于存储和管理用户信息和社交关系。DBMS在数据管理和处理方面发挥着重要的作用。
总结来说,DBMS是一种用于管理和组织数据的软件工具。它提供了丰富的功能和特性,帮助用户存储、访问和处理数据。通过使用DBMS,用户可以提高数据管理的效率和可靠性,从而更好地满足各种需求。
4、dbs和dbms的区别
DBS(分布式数据库系统)和DBMS(数据库管理系统)是两个与数据库相关的重要概念。尽管它们之间有一些相似之处,但也存在一些明显的区别。
DBMS是指一套软件工具或系统,用于创建、维护和管理数据库。它通常由一些基本组件组成,如数据定义语言(DDL)、数据操作语言(DML)和数据库查询语言(DQL)。DBMS的主要功能是提供对数据库的访问、管理和控制。
与此相比,DBS是指一种数据库架构,它将数据存储在多个物理位置上,并通过网络进行通信和交换。DBS具有高度的分布性和可扩展性。它通过将数据分片存储到不同的服务器上,实现了数据的分布和并行处理。DBS的目标是提高系统的性能和可靠性。
另一个区别是在数据访问和查询的方式上。在DBMS中,数据通常存储在一个中央数据库服务器上,用户通过查询语言(如SQL)发送请求,服务器返回结果。而在DBS中,数据可能分布在不同的节点上,用户需要通过分布式查询语言(如DDL或NoSQL)发送请求,数据库系统会在多个节点上并行处理查询,并将结果汇总返回。
此外,DBS和DBMS在容错性方面也有所不同。由于数据的分布和冗余存储,DBS具有更强大的容错能力。即使某个节点发生故障,其他节点仍然可以继续提供服务。而在DBMS中,如果数据库服务器发生故障,整个数据库可能会暂时无法使用。
综上所述,DBS和DBMS在数据库架构、数据访问方式和容错性方面存在明显的区别。尽管两者都是与数据库相关的概念,但是它们的功能和目标是不同的。DBS主要关注数据的分布和可扩展性,而DBMS关注数据的管理和操作。
本文地址:https://gpu.xuandashi.com/76292.html,转载请说明来源于:渲大师
声明:本站部分内容来自网络,如无特殊说明或标注,均为本站原创发布。如若本站内容侵犯了原著者的合法权益,可联系我们进行处理。分享目的仅供大家学习与参考,不代表本站立场!